Booking API: Registrations

Retrieves one specific registration

get
Authorizations
BearerstringRequired
Path parameters
registrationstring · uuidRequired
Responses
chevron-right
200

OK

att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uidO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uidO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dentifierstring · uuidOptional
paymentIdentifierstring · uuid · nullableOptional
registrationIdentifierstring · uuidO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202booleanO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
get
/api/booking/registrations/{registration}
200

OK

Checks for the existence of one specific registration

head
Authorizations
BearerstringRequired
Path parameters
registrationstring · uuidRequired
Responses
chevron-right
200

OK

booleanOptional
head
/api/booking/registrations/{registration}
200

OK

Collects the list of registrations that match specific criteria

post
Authorizations
BearerstringRequired
Body
identifierstring · uuid · nullableOptional
att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uid · nullableO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uid · nullableO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dstring · uuid · nullableOptional
paymentIdentifierstring · uuid · nullableO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202boolean · nullableO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
Responses
chevron-right
200

OK

att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uidO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uidO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dentifierstring · uuidOptional
paymentIdentifierstring · uuid · nullableOptional
registrationIdentifierstring · uuidO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202booleanO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
post
/api/booking/registrations/collect
200

OK

Counts the registrations that match specific criteria

post
Authorizations
BearerstringRequired
Body
identifierstring · uuid · nullableOptional
att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uid · nullableO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uid · nullableO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dstring · uuid · nullableOptional
paymentIdentifierstring · uuid · nullableO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202boolean · nullableO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
Responses
chevron-right
200

OK

countinteger · int32Optional
summarystring · nullableOptional
post
/api/booking/registrations/count
200

OK

Downloads the list of registrations that match specific criteria

post
Authorizations
BearerstringRequired
Body
identifierstring · uuid · nullableOptional
att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uid · nullableO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uid · nullableO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dstring · uuid · nullableOptional
paymentIdentifierstring · uuid · nullableO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202boolean · nullableO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
Responses
chevron-right
200

OK

No content

post
/api/booking/registrations/download
200

OK

No content

Searches for the list of registrations that match specific criteria

post
Authorizations
BearerstringRequired
Body
identifierstring · uuid · nullableOptional
attemptIdentifierstring · uuid · nullableOptional
candidateIdentifierstring · uuid · nullableOptional
customerIdentifierstring · uuid · nullableOptional
employerIdentifierstring · uuid · nullableOptional
eventIdentifierstring · uuid · nullableOptional
examFormIdentifierstring · uuid · nullableOptional
organizationIdstring · uuid · nullableOptional
paymentIdentifierstring · uuid · nullableOptional
registrationRequestedBystring · uuid · nullableOptional
schoolIdentifierstring · uuid · nullableOptional
seatIdentifierstring · uuid · nullableOptional
includeInT2202boolean · nullableOptional
materialsIncludeDiagramBookboolean · nullableOptional
approvalProcessstring · nullableOptional
approvalReasonstring · nullableOptional
approvalStatusstring · nullableOptional
attendanceStatusstring · nullableOptional
billingCodestring · nullableOptional
billingCustomerstring · nullableOptional
candidateTypestring · nullableOptional
eligibilityProcessstring · nullableOptional
eligibilityStatusstring · nullableOptional
eventPotentialConflictsstring · nullableOptional
gradestring · nullableOptional
gradeWithheldReasonstring · nullableOptional
gradingProcessstring · nullableOptional
gradingStatusstring · nullableOptional
lastChangeTypestring · nullableOptional
lastChangeUserstring · nullableOptional
materialsPackagedForDistributionstring · nullableOptional
materialsPermittedToCandidatesstring · nullableOptional
registrationCommentstring · nullableOptional
registrationPasswordstring · nullableOptional
registrationSourcestring · nullableOptional
synchronizationProcessstring · nullableOptional
synchronizationStatusstring · nullableOptional
examTimeLimitinteger · int32 · nullableOptional
registrationSequenceinteger · int32 · nullableOptional
workBasedHoursToDateinteger · int32 · nullableOptional
registrationFeenumber · double · nullableOptional
scorenumber · double · nullableOptional
attendanceTakenstring · date-time · nullableOptional
distributionExpectedstring · date-time · nullableOptional
eligibilityUpdatedstring · date-time · nullableOptional
gradeAssignedstring · date-time · nullableOptional
gradePublishedstring · date-time · nullableOptional
gradeReleasedstring · date-time · nullableOptional
gradeWithheldstring · date-time · nullableOptional
lastChangeTimestring · date-time · nullableOptional
registrationRequestedOnstring · date-time · nullableOptional
Responses
chevron-right
200

OK

registrationIdentifierstring · uuidOptional
post
/api/booking/registrations/search
200

OK

Last updated

Was this helpful?